Belajar queri pencarian dalam blogspot



Berawal dari beberapa komentar teman kita pada postingan [...ini...] yang saya lihat masih banyak yang harus dijelaskan lebih lanjut tentang salah satu elemen penting dalam web yaitu searching atau filtering, maka saya coba membuat sedikit materi yang saya tahu tentang topik ini.



Apa saja yang akan kita pelajari?

1. Metode GET & Query String

Metode Get

Dikutip dari W3Schools:

➧ GET adalah salah satu metode HTTP paling umum.

➧ Perhatikan bahwa string kueri (pasangan nama / nilai) dikirim dalam URL permintaan GET


Query String

Selanjutnya Query String 

Dikutip dari Wikipedia

Di internet, string kueri adalah bagian dari pelacak sumber daya seragam (URL) yang memberikan nilai pada parameter yang ditentukan. String kueri biasanya mencakup bidang yang ditambahkan ke URL dasar oleh browser Web atau aplikasi klien lainnya, misalnya sebagai bagian dari formulir HTML. [1]

Penjelasan singkat:

Query String : Bagian dari url yang memuat parameter dan nilai untuk pencarian, biasanya diawali dengan tanda tanya (?).

Metode Get : Salah satu metode dalam http yang digunakan untuk meminta data dengan menggunakan query string.

Jadi untuk penjelasan / contoh sederhananya, metode get pada query string memiliki pola seperti berikut:
alamatweb?kode=niai atau alamatweb?kode=niai&kode2=nilai2
Dari sample diatas bisa kita simpulkan untuk query string diawali dengan tanda "?" dan jika ada beberapa query / parameter akan dibatasi dengan tanda "&".

Contoh Kasus:

Diawali dari pertanyaan agan Sony yang menanyakan kode "q=" pada query string blogger.
Penjelasan versi saya:
Jadi gini gan, untuk kode "q=" pada blogger itu sudah sebuah ketentuan baku yang sudah ditentukan dari sang pengembang / developer blogger sendiri, sudah saya coba dengan mengganti kode "q" dengan kode lainnya dan itu belum berhasil.
Jadi dalam kasus ini kode "q" itu adalah salah satu parameter / variabel untuk menyimpan nilai / kriteria pencarian yang akan dijadikan dasar pencarian oleh sistem.


2. Search by Tag.
Selanjutnya kita membahas tentang pencarian by tag / label terutama multiple tags.
Dikarenakan melakukan pencarian dengan 1 tag mungkin masih terlalu luas untuk filter yang lebih spesifik, kita bisa memanfaatan fitur pencarian multiple tags.
Untuk penggunaan filter pencarian ini bisa kita gunakan cara:

Buat link dengan alamat berikut:
alamatblog.com/search/?q=label:label1+label:label2
maka hasil pencarian blogger akan menampilkan postingan yang memuat kedua label tersebut.

3. Search by Keyword
Setelah menggunakan tag kita juga bisa melakukan pencarian dengan menggunakan keyword / string.
Untuk cara penggunaannya adalah:
⤷ 1 Keyword: alamatblog.com/search?q=keyword
maka blogger akan menampilkan hasil pencarian postingan yang memuat kata keyword
⤷ 2 Keyword: alamatblog.com/search?q=keyword1+keyword2
dan bogger akan menampilkan hasil pencarian postingan yang memuat kata keyword1 & keyword2.

Untuk contoh bisa dicoba klik link ini. Pada contoh link tersebut saya menggunakan 2 keyword yaitu "smartphone" dan "hotspot", maka saat kita gunakan queri pencarian tersebut akan menampilkan postingan postingan yang memuat kata "smartphone" dan "hotspot" dalam postingan itu.
ss:

Untuk keyword bisa agan sesuaikan dengan kebutuhan di blog agan.
Dan sekiranya sekian aja dulu gan, kalo ada salah mohon koreksinya, seperti biasa komen aja jika ada yang perlu ditanyakan.

Salam..

Post a Comment

2 Comments